Test report:

- Tested collection of logs, all looks OK.
- Tested obfuscation, extracted obfuscated sosreport and checked *some* of the 
obfuscated files, all looks OK.
- I obfuscated the original sosreport again, this time I provided a keyword 
(--keyword ubuntu) to obfuscate and did it OK. It added the word 'ubuntu' to 
the mapfile:
    "keyword_map": {
        "ubuntu": "obfuscatedword0"
    }

Possible issues:
1) On the 2nd obfuscated sosreport, I still noticed 'ubuntu' in some files:
- installed-debs
- sos_commands/dpkg/dpkg_-l
- sos_commands/snappy/snap_--version

I realize this was a trick word and not a real-world example, but wanted
to point it out.

2) I started from scratch, I created a new report, obfuscated it again,
this time I did NOT pass any keywords, but it still obfuscated the word
'ubuntu' (and reported it in the mapfile). Is there a cache or something
I need to clean up from the previous run? If so, probably needs to be
documented.
